New goodyear Eagle SS Drag Radial
 
I wonder how these are gonna hook?

DOT approved drag radials.

These Goodyear Eagle SS DOT drag radials are designed for muscle and tuner cars, as well as high-performance vehicles. The traction compound helps deliver consistent launches and the tread design enhances tread life without sacrificing ET and straight line performance. They also feature rim guards to help protect expensive aftermarket rims.

fast Ed 05-19-2006 07:19 AM

Goodyear has made some overpriced crap in the past 15 years. But their latest ultra-high performance tires, the Eagle F1 GS-D3 (very different from the regular Eagle F1 that came on the 03 - 04 Cobra) is a phenomenal tire, wet or dry. Even the previous generation, the F1 GS-D2, is quite good. I have a set of them on my T-Bird SC, and they work quite well.

I had noticed the GY drag radials on their site a few months ago, didn't realize they were going in to that part of the market. It will be interesting to hear any feedback on them.

On a related note, M&H is offering drag radials now too:

http://www.mandhtires.com/store.php?...mode=cat_click

I was looking for taller tires to knock down the final drive ratio on my SC a bit, so I wouldn't have to grab 4th a hundred feet before the traps. M&H offers a 16" and a 17" size, 275 width, that are 28" tall. I have a pair of the 275-50-17 to try on my SC this year. :)
